It was also a beautiful day to get out and practice social distancing in the great out doors as you watch history flying by in the sky. Sunday afternoon people in many locations in the Houston area watched the Lone Star Flight Museum's Fly Over of 25 same-models of planes that fought in World War II.

World War II Vets high-five, flirt with Melania Trump

Sunday's air show was commemorating the 75th anniversary of V E Day --- the day World War II ended in Europe.
